Description
A delightful and relatively small selection of Magnolia with masses of narrow, purple-red flower bud which open to fragrant cup-shaped pink flowers in spring. This flowers as a young plant, usually after two or three years and the display only gets better as the plant ages.
Magnolia x 'Ricki' has a notably upright habit when young and does not grow particularly quickly and so therefore is an excellent choice of flowering shrub for gardens with limited space.

Position: Full sun or light, dappled shade.
-
Soil: Well drained, fertile soils.
-
Hardiness: Hardy.
-
Flowering Period: April - May.
-
Rate of Growth: Slow to moderate.
-
Habit: Medium sized or eventually large shrub with an upright habit initially and rounded once mature.
-
Height: 3 m (10 ft)
-
Spread: 3 m (10 ft)
-
Notes: This Magnolia can be grown well in a large container or pot if required. A specimen of Magnolia x 'Ricki', planted in the woodland garden surrounding our nursery had reached a height of 1.5 m and a spread of 0.75 m after 6 years.
